Ticket: Vault locked — Fieldmark offline mode. Context for future maintainers: the Fieldmark survey app caches encrypted responses locally so crews can work without signal in the Drellan basin. After the v4 upgrade, the local vault failed to auto-unlock because the key-wrap format changed. Manual unlock works; the fix is to migrate old wraps on first launch. To perform the manual unlock, use the recovery passphrase recorded below.

strongbox words: oliael-gilax-lamael

## Building Access — Spares Room (Hullbrook Annex)

Contractors: the spare hardware room is down the east corridor on the ground floor, third door on the left. Sign in at the front desk first and grab a visitor lanyard. Anything you take out, jot it in the blue logbook — yes, even the little stuff. The door self-locks, so don't wedge it. To get in, punch in the code below.

staff pass of hagug-taguf = bdg-HJ-9

## Marketing Budget Reduction — Restricted

Board members — heads up that we're trimming the marketing budget at Fenbrook Labs by about 18% for next year. The Solara campaign gets paused, event spend drops to regional shows only, and digital stays mostly intact. Teams were briefed last week and took it well enough. The reasoning ties into something bigger:

internal memo for tagef-hadup: Gross margin on Ulaath came in at 15 percent against a plan of 5 percent. Only 7 of the 120 pilot accounts renewed Ulaath, so a churn review is set for October 15.

## Deployment

The Lanterfish gateway propagates trace headers to every downstream service, so reviewers should confirm that each microservice forwards the correlation ID rather than minting a new one. Spans are sampled at the edge and exported through the Quillway collector, which batches them before shipping to storage. Dropped spans usually mean the sidecar was deployed without the tracing profile enabled. Verify the profile name matches the environment before approving. The collector reads the following settings at startup.

settings of bahip-hahip:
[wenath]
host = wenath.lumiclabs.corp
user = wenath_svc
database = wenath_prod